+__+ Story +__+

Corner street society has banned them, cast them out from the public eyes. Monsters they were called! How dare they! Elves, Vampire, Demons, and even Angels. Yes, all of them were cast from the tall gray buildings and cement covered ground, tossed away from the smoke filled skies. But now, as the exile comes around it's one hundredth year, all races grow tired of waiting for the human race to die out, they all grow ever so impatient with the waiting. Some have decided to over throw the city, while some have decided to sit back and let history take its course. Really, it's up to you.

Edra's soft voice whispered in the dark canopy of the trees, her blue eyes wearily scanning the ground, waiting ever so patiently for her prey. And then, she saw it. A small innocent deer wandering along the forest floor, in the blink of an eye, no, a fraction of that she sprung from the safety of her tree branch, pouncing heavily onto the creatures neck. It broke, letting go of a sickening crack as it did so. Edra, hauled the creature to the base of her home, her tree, and began to cut the poor beast open. An odd memory of her childhood crossing her mind, when she was very very young, how her people had been slaughtered in that dreadful human city. One more her blue eyes flicked around, only upwards this time, setting on the column of smoke rising from within the walls of the human city. With a sneer of disgust, Edra spat on the ground.

Flying through the trees at an amazing speed, Edra, the elf gave the appearance that she was flying. Her long black hair whipped dramatically behind her as she fled from the others behind her. Edra mentally cursed herself, that was what she got for leaving her post, not that she cared. Oops, tree branch.

Edra tumbled downwards, the ground approaching her fast, but of course, she did an amazing aireodynamic motion, landing on her feet, drawing fast the ebony staff that lay strapped to her back. It was only a few moments she realized, that she was alone. The other's had gone. Good enough for the dearest Edra. She'd had enough of elves, even though she was one. It had been only three years since the change, yet she felt so comforatble in her new skin. Ah, the life of a forest dweller. Edra's heart gave a nasty throb as she remembered, no, she wouldn't do this now. Not when she needed to be strong! May her memories be damned!

Edra's eyes scanned to the left, of course, she was right where she needed to be. Her small shelter made from old branches and leaves welcomed her as the fiery red sun set behind the smoke and smog of the city.

"Tomorrow I go. Ah, it comes so fast..." Her voice was soft, and kind, overly positive, somethign that she'd never been able to change. She was Edra, the kindhearted dark elf. Nothing could be done about that. No matter what change she went under, or what torturous methods of humans she underwent. Her personality was as unmovable as the human reign.
